Malaysian MotoGP Qualifying at Sepang as it happened

Championship leader Francesco Bagnaia will start the Malaysian MotoGP in ninth after a crash during Qualifying.

But Fabio Quartararo is 12th after a chaotic day!

Jorge Martin will start on pole.

Franco Morbidelli has been given a double Long Lap penalty for riding slowly on the racing line in FP3 and blocking both Bagnaia and Marc Marquez, who were on laps scheduled to take them to the top of the leaderboard.
